Bus station hiking trails in Monroe County, Florida, are primarily found in the Florida Keys, offering routes through coastal areas and urban landscapes. The region is characterized by flat terrain, tropical vegetation, and proximity to the ocean. Hiking opportunities often involve paved paths or boardwalks, providing access to historical sites and scenic viewpoints.

Smathers Beach, named after George Smathers (1913-2007), a former U.S. Senator from Florida and a friend of President John F. Kennedy, is the largest public beach in Key West, stretching about half a mile along the Atlantic Ocean. It begins at mile marker zero and is beautifully lined with coconut trees. On September 2, 2013, long-distance swimmer Diana Nyad made history by arriving at Smathers Beach after swimming 110 miles from Havana, Cuba, becoming the first person to complete the journey without a shark cage.

The Southernmost Point is considered the southernmost point in the continental United States and is located on the last of the Florida Keys, Key West. It is located on the edge of the city of Key West in the Upper Duval district on the corner of Whitehead Street and South Street. It is only a few minutes' walk to the city center. The Southernmost Point is actually not the southernmost point in Key West. This is located on the US Navy base next door. Since Key West is an island, the southernmost point in the continental USA is near Flamingo in the Everglades. Source Wikipedia

The Key West Lighthouse is one of the oldest structures on the island. It was built in 1825 to help ships navigate the dangerous reefs of the Lower Keys. The lighthouse that stands today dates back to 1847, and the 92-foot-tall building offers some of the best views in town, as well as a maritime museum in the keeper's house.

What kind of scenery and natural features can I expect on these trails?

In Monroe County, especially in the Florida Keys, you'll experience unique tropical coastal landscapes. Expect views of turquoise waters, mangroves, and diverse birdlife. While the mainland part of Monroe County includes Everglades National Park, the bus-accessible trails in Key West focus on urban coastal paths with ocean vistas and historic architecture.

Are these bus-accessible trails suitable for hiking year-round?

Monroe County, Florida, enjoys a tropical climate, making hiking generally possible year-round. However, the summer months (June-September) can be very hot and humid with a higher chance of rain. The cooler, drier months from November to May are often considered the most comfortable for outdoor activities.

What should I wear or bring for a bus-accessible hike in Monroe County?

Given the tropical climate, light, breathable clothing, a hat, and sunglasses are recommended. Always bring plenty of water, especially during warmer months. Comfortable walking shoes are essential, and sunscreen is a must due to the strong Florida sun. Insect repellent can also be useful, particularly if venturing near more natural, vegetated areas.
